FC Barcelona have been quite meticulous in terms of their approach towards this recent transfer window. Instead of jumping towards signing players, they have instead decided to look within first. By doing so, Barcelona have progressed well with player renewals.

For the Catalan giants, it is essential that they retain their most important players and do so in a way that keeps them happy as well. Beyond just holding negotiations, however, Barcelona have also managed to tie down several key players officially by now.


OneFootball Videos


First came the renewal of Raphinha, who has been simply sensational for the club this season. Now, not too long after that, even 17-year-old Lamine Yamal’s contract renewal has been made official and it keeps him at the club until 2031.

Ronald Araujo makes things clear

However, there are certain players who already have long-term contracts signed but their futures remain uncertain. One such player is Ronald Araujo, a 26-year-old Uruguayan defender who also happens to be one the club’s captains.

Yet, despite the rumors linking him to a potential exit in the summer transfer window, the player’s own stance remains clear enough it seems. As quoted by Fabrizio Romano, the Barcelona captain clarified his own perspective about things:

“I’m Barça captain and I’m gonna stay at the club. I’m under contract until June 2031.”

Barcelona continues to back him

A massive statement from the Uruguayan defender, especially considering the criticism that has come his way this season. While the club eventually gets to decide what to do in such a case, it also seems like Hansi Flick and even Deco have faith in his abilities.

Either way, it is true that Araujo remains committed to a long-term contract with Barcelona that was signed not too long ago. As per the agreement, his stay with Barça is essentially a guarantee until and unless the club or the player himself decide that it is time to look for other options.
